Watch the Video for Night Terrors of 1927’s “When You Were Mine”

Night Terrors of 1927 have a new EP out today. With the effort, they’ve released a lyric video for their song with Tegan & Sara, called “When You Were Mine.”

It sounds like what you would get if you soaked up The Killers and m83 into a sponge and then slowly let it drip out into your ears. It’s brilliant. Filled with nostalgia and a distinct pop sensibility, you will find yourself loving every minute of it, while you sing the chorus with the group. It could become the perfect anthem for the Fall, as we slowly begin to miss the Summer.

The song appears on the new EP, titled Anything to Anyone, and it’s out today via Atlantic Records. Check it out below and make sure you see them on tour, including the one-off date with Tegan & Sara in Austin. Check the dates out below also.
